What's the difference between Forbidden Apple Croque Moi and Angels' Share?+
Forbidden Apple Croque Moi is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from Chris Collins (2025) dominated by Sweet accords. Angels' Share is a feminine fragrance (marketed to women, though wearable by all) from By Kilian (2020) leaning on Woody accords. They share 5 accords: Sweet, Vanilla, Woody, Cinnamon.

Which season suits Forbidden Apple Croque Moi vs Angels' Share?+
Forbidden Apple Croque Moi scores highest for all seasons wear; Angels' Share scores highest for winter wear. Forbidden Apple Croque Moi leans daytime, Angels' Share leans evening.
